一、教学目标(一)认识与记忆1.能够用字母表示数量之间的关系、运算定律和计算公式2.记住方程、方程的解,解方程的意义。(二)理解1.能说出解方程的根据。2.能说出列方程解应用题的一般步骤3.会用未知数 X 表示应用题中数量关系式中的未知量,寻找等量关系的思考方法。(三)掌握1.会用数目代替式子中的字母并求出式子的值。2.能应用加减法和乘除法的各部份之间的关系解 ax+b=c,ax-b=c、a+bx=c、a-bx=c、x÷a=b、a÷x=b 等形式的方程,掌握书写格式,会书面检验和口头检验。3.会列方程解答同级运算一或二步应用题,两级混合运算两三步应用题、相遇问题、几何初步知
